STATEMENT OF THE POSITION:
Within our holistic, strengths-based, and family-centered framework, the Counselor Advocate at a Jewish Day School in Elmhurst, NY serves as a vital member of the High School and College Success Division, reporting directly to the Senior Director. The division is dedicated to fostering students’ academic success, personal growth, and emotional well-being through comprehensive and coordinated supports.
Working primarily with high school students in a Jewish day school setting, the Counselor Advocate provides preventative and short-term counseling interventions that address social-emotional, behavioral, and wellness needs. The role emphasizes early identification and proactive engagement, empowering students to develop coping skills and manage challenges before they escalate into barriers to learning or development.
The Counselor Advocate also leads school-wide wellness and prevention initiatives, including classroom workshops, group facilitation, teacher consultation, and parent engagement. In close collaboration with teachers, administrators, guidance counselors, and mental health professionals, the Counselor Advocate helps align student support efforts with the division’s broader mission of holistic student development and postsecondary readiness.
This role embodies empathy, collaboration, and cultural sensitivity, ensuring that all interventions are responsive to the needs of the Jewish community and consistent with the school’s mission and values.

RESPONSIBILITIES:
- Provide individual and small-group counseling focused on short-term, goal-directed interventions.
- Develop and implement preventative mental health and wellness initiatives that foster resilience and positive coping.
- Conduct classroom workshops on key topics, including stress management, peer relationships, self-esteem, and emotional regulation.
- Collaborate closely with teachers, administrators, and school-based professionals to support student success and address emerging concerns.
- Partner with parents and families to provide education, consultation, and strategies that reinforce well-being at home.
- Identify and address service gaps within the school community by developing targeted programming.
- Support teacher wellness and professional capacity through consultation and coaching.
- Maintain accurate, confidential records in accordance with professional and legal standards.
- Build and sustain partnerships with internal and external mental health stakeholders to ensure coordinated care.
- Participate actively in Commonpoint and school-based professional development and training opportunities.
